[00:09:14] You have to explain the doorbusters because it's quite the unique experience that we have on Black Friday.
[00:09:19] Yes, yes.
[00:09:20] And it's not what people think of when they know doorbusters traditionally.
[00:09:23] Of course not.
[00:09:24] So that was kind of where it came from.
[00:09:26] We were talking about what has changed from Black Friday.
[00:09:29] And this was last year.
[00:09:30] We were just kind of brainstorming and said there's not really doorbusters anymore.
[00:09:34] The doorbuster deals that used to drive people out isn't really there.
[00:09:38] So we thought, well, let's make a literal doorbuster.
[00:09:40] So now guests who get the doorbuster card, they go to this special area and they draw a number.
[00:09:47] And that corresponds to a gift that then a cavalcade of colorful characters from musicians to pro wrestlers to the Vikings cheerleaders to Santa to the elves will bust through a door and deliver a present for a guest to unwrap.

[00:20:32] You know, one of the things people dread about Black Friday weekend or the holiday is that
[00:20:38] they fear parking and stuff.
[00:20:40] Any tips for, especially for people coming to Mall of America on how you might alleviate
[00:20:46] some of that stress?
[00:20:47] I mean, honestly, since we've added the Park Assist system, I haven't really heard many complaints.
[00:20:53] Can you say what that is?
[00:20:53] Sure.
[00:20:54] Yeah.
[00:20:54] For people who haven't visited and seen it, when you enter our parking ramps, you will see
[00:20:59] green lights or red lights above.
[00:21:01] And if there's a green light, it means there's a parking spot available within four spots of
[00:21:05] that green light.
[00:21:06] And that's made it really efficient for folks getting in and finding a spot.
